With these scopes, you can open both eyes and view your target and all around your target. Magnification can control your external vision. These scopes are not magnified, instead, they give you a broad perspective. Symbols in multi-point reticle scopes are specially designed to shoot at particular distances. Align your target with the perfect mark for the distance you want. With the drop compensating markings on multi point reticle scope, you can hit your target. It is also called a drop compensating reticle scope, which includes marks, dots, or lines that help you to shoot in various ranges precisely.
